Matt Shaw Activated Off IL, Returns to Cubs Lineup
Shaw is back after a two-month stint on the injured list with a left-hand sprain, with Alcántara heading to Triple-A in a corresponding move.

The Cubs reinstated 24-year-old infielder/outfielder Matt Shaw from the injured list on Friday. Shaw missed approximately two months with a left-hand sprain and posted a .316 average across five Triple-A rehab games. Outfielder Kevin Alcántara was optioned to Triple-A Iowa in the corresponding roster move. With Dansby Swanson sidelined until at least late September, Shaw could see time at second base alongside Nico Hoerner at shortstop.
